ABOUT VOURLY
Vourly is a video production company based in the Seattle area that delivers cinematic-quality video content for businesses in construction, real estate, and commercial industries. Our work drives real revenue for real companies, and the quality of every shot we deliver directly impacts our clients' results. We're growing and looking for a skilled videographer to join our local team and help us produce standout content on location.
THE ROLE
This is an on-site shooting position. You'll be on location capturing footage for commercial projects, property walkthroughs, business profiles, and promotional content. You're not pointing a camera and pressing record. You're crafting visual stories that make businesses look cinematic.
If you've ever watched a 30-second commercial and thought "I could shoot that better," we want to talk to you.
WHAT YOU'LL BE DOING
- Shooting cinematic-quality video on location throughout the greater Seattle area
- Capturing commercial content for businesses in construction, real estate, and related industries
- Operating camera, lighting, and audio equipment to produce broadcast-ready footage
- Planning shots, setting up scenes, and managing on-site logistics independently
- Collaborating with our team on creative direction, shot lists, and project goals
- Delivering organized, properly labeled footage ready for post-production
- Maintaining and transporting your own gear to shoot locations (mileage and equipment use are compensated)
WHAT WE'RE LOOKING FOR
We need someone who lives and breathes video. This isn't a beginner position, but it's also not a "set it and forget it" role. Even experienced shooters will go through our onboarding process so your work matches the quality and style our clients expect.
Must-Haves:
- 2+ years of professional videography experience with a portfolio that proves it
- Proficiency with cinema cameras (Sony, Canon, Blackmagic, RED, or equivalent)
- Strong understanding of composition, lighting (natural and artificial), and camera movement
- Own reliable camera gear suitable for commercial shoots (body, lenses, stabilizer, audio)
- Valid driver's license and reliable transportation to reach shoot locations across the Seattle metro area
- Based in the greater Seattle area or willing to commute to shoots locally
- Clear, professional communication. You'll be representing Vourly on-site with clients
- Comfortable working independently on location while following creative briefs
Nice-to-Haves:
- Experience shooting real estate, construction, or commercial/industrial environments
- Drone operation experience (FAA Part 107 certified is a major plus)
- Video editing skills (Premiere Pro, DaVinci Resolve, or similar). If you can shoot AND edit, you'll stand out
- Experience with color science, LUTs, and shooting in LOG profiles
- Motion graphics or After Effects knowledge
- Experience working with direct-response advertising or content that needs to convert
ABOUT THE ROLE
- Pay: $30 - $35/hour based on experience
- Type: Part-time to start (15-25 hours/week), with ability to scale to full-time as projects grow
- Location: On-site throughout the greater Seattle area. Shoots are scheduled in advance
- Training: Even experienced videographers go through our onboarding. We'll train you on our workflow, client communication standards, and the specific style our clients expect. You bring the skill. We bring the system
- Growth: This isn't a dead-end gig. We're building a team, and the right person will grow with us into lead shooter, creative director, or team lead roles
HOW WE WORK
We value quality over speed, but we also respect deadlines. If a shoot needs to look a certain way, we'll give you the creative direction and trust you to execute. If something isn't working on location, we expect you to problem-solve, not wait for instructions. We want someone who takes ownership of every frame.
Communication matters. If you're running late to a shoot, tell us. If you think the shot list is missing something, speak up. If a location isn't working, offer a solution. We want a collaborator who cares about the final product as much as we do.
THE INTERVIEW PROCESS
If your application stands out, here's what happens next:
1. Portfolio Review - We'll watch your 3 submitted pieces and evaluate your visual style, technical quality, and storytelling
2. Video Interview - A short video call to discuss your experience, workflow, availability, and fit
3. Test Shoot - If you pass the interview, we'll set up a test shoot so we can see how you perform on location. We're evaluating your eye, your professionalism, and how you work under real conditions
We're not looking for a copy of our current style. We want to see what YOU bring to the table.
